[Bug 488261] Re: Lots of udev --daemon and /lib/udev/watershed sh -c /sbin/lvm vgscan; /sbin/lvm vgchange -a y after boot

Michael Newman 488261 at bugs.launchpad.net
Fri May 27 13:54:42 UTC 2011


I have run a server with 8.04LTS on it for the last 3 years and it has
been great with multipathd and my SAN. Upgrading to 10.04LTS fresh,
installing multipathd and having the SAN connected (both with disks
mounted or not) the load on the server load jumps to massive levels.
This server is not doing anything.

It is a shame this is marked as low priority. I do not know about any
one else, but at least for us, we could not possibly use Ubuntu in
production with random load spikes.

-- 
You received this bug notification because you are a member of Ubuntu
Foundations Bugs, which is subscribed to udev in Ubuntu.
https://bugs.launchpad.net/bugs/488261

Title:
  Lots of udev --daemon and /lib/udev/watershed sh -c /sbin/lvm vgscan;
  /sbin/lvm vgchange -a y after boot

Status in udev - /dev/ management daemon:
  Unknown
Status in “udev” package in Ubuntu:
  New

Bug description:
  Binary package hint: udev

  I have two server under karmic (recently upgraded from jaunty) and
  when rebooting i saw lots of udev --daemon that launch mass of
  /lib/udev/watershed sh -c /sbin/lvm vgscan; /sbin/lvm vgchange -a y

  result of ps aux |grep udev
  root       769  0.0  0.0  17180  1004 ?        S<s  Nov24   0:02 udevd --daemon
  root       771  0.0  0.0  16664   736 ?        S<   Nov24   0:05 udevd --daemon
  root       777  0.0  0.0  16664   732 ?        S<   Nov24   0:05 udevd --daemon
  root       779  0.0  0.0  16772   612 ?        S<   Nov24   0:04 udevd --daemon
  root       781  0.0  0.0  16796   656 ?        S<   Nov24   0:00 udevd --daemon
  root       782  0.0  0.0  16796   660 ?        S<   Nov24   0:00 udevd --daemon
  root       783  0.0  0.0  16796   840 ?        S<   Nov24   0:00 udevd --daemon
  root       784  0.0  0.0  16796   656 ?        S<   Nov24   0:00 udevd --daemon
  root       785  0.0  0.0  16796   596 ?        S<   Nov24   0:00 udevd --daemon
  root       786  0.0  0.0  16796   568 ?        S<   Nov24   0:00 udevd --daemon
  root       788  0.0  0.0  16796   700 ?        S<   Nov24   0:00 udevd --daemon
  root       790  0.0  0.0  16796   644 ?        S<   Nov24   0:00 udevd --daemon
  root       791  0.0  0.0  16796   640 ?        S<   Nov24   0:00 udevd --daemon
  root       792  0.0  0.0  16796   664 ?        S<   Nov24   0:00 udevd --daemon
  root       795  0.0  0.0  16796   672 ?        S<   Nov24   0:00 udevd --daemon
  root       796  0.0  0.0  16796   644 ?        S<   Nov24   0:00 udevd --daemon
  root       799  0.0  0.0  16796   612 ?        S<   Nov24   0:00 udevd --daemon
  root       803  0.0  0.0  16796   688 ?        S<   Nov24   0:00 udevd --daemon
  root       804  0.0  0.0  16796   692 ?        S<   Nov24   0:00 udevd --daemon
  root       806  0.0  0.0  16796   616 ?        S<   Nov24   0:00 udevd --daemon
  root       807  0.0  0.0  16796   616 ?        S<   Nov24   0:00 udevd --daemon
  root       809  0.0  0.0  16796   616 ?        S<   Nov24   0:00 udevd --daemon
  root       813  0.0  0.0  16796   624 ?        S<   Nov24   0:00 udevd --daemon
  root       815  0.0  0.0  16920   632 ?        S<   Nov24   0:00 udevd --daemon
  root       818  0.0  0.0  16924   632 ?        S<   Nov24   0:00 udevd --daemon
  root       820  0.0  0.0  16924   636 ?        S<   Nov24   0:00 udevd --daemon
  root       821  0.0  0.0  16928   632 ?        S<   Nov24   0:00 udevd --daemon
  root       823  0.0  0.0  16928   636 ?        S<   Nov24   0:00 udevd --daemon
  root       826  0.0  0.0  16928   636 ?        S<   Nov24   0:00 udevd --daemon
  root       827  0.0  0.0  16928   752 ?        S<   Nov24   0:00 udevd --daemon
  root       829  0.0  0.0  16928   740 ?        S<   Nov24   0:00 udevd --daemon
  root       830  0.0  0.0  16928   752 ?        S<   Nov24   0:00 udevd --daemon
  root       832  0.0  0.0  16928   744 ?        S<   Nov24   0:00 udevd --daemon
  root       833  0.0  0.0  16928   760 ?        S<   Nov24   0:00 udevd --daemon
  root       834  0.0  0.0  16928   788 ?        S<   Nov24   0:00 udevd --daemon
  root       838  0.0  0.0  16928   772 ?        S<   Nov24   0:00 udevd --daemon
  root       840  0.0  0.0  16928   764 ?        S<   Nov24   0:00 udevd --daemon
  root       842  0.0  0.0  16928   796 ?        S<   Nov24   0:00 udevd --daemon
  root       845  0.0  0.0  16928   700 ?        S<   Nov24   0:00 udevd --daemon
  root       846  0.0  0.0  16928   812 ?        S<   Nov24   0:00 udevd --daemon
  root       848  0.0  0.0  16928   820 ?        S<   Nov24   0:00 udevd --daemon
  root       850  0.0  0.0  16928   792 ?        S<   Nov24   0:00 udevd --daemon
  root       854  0.0  0.0  16928   800 ?        S<   Nov24   0:00 udevd --daemon
  root       855  0.0  0.0  16928   732 ?        S<   Nov24   0:00 udevd --daemon
  root       857  0.0  0.0  16928   788 ?        S<   Nov24   0:00 udevd --daemon
  root       859  0.0  0.0  16928   788 ?        S<   Nov24   0:00 udevd --daemon
  root       862  0.0  0.0  16928   836 ?        S<   Nov24   0:00 udevd --daemon
  root       866  0.0  0.0  16928   840 ?        S<   Nov24   0:00 udevd --daemon
  root       869  0.0  0.0  16928   836 ?        S<   Nov24   0:00 udevd --daemon
  root       871  0.0  0.0  16928   840 ?        S<   Nov24   0:00 udevd --daemon
  root       872  0.0  0.0  17052   852 ?        S<   Nov24   0:00 udevd --daemon
  root       875  0.0  0.0  17056   856 ?        S<   Nov24   0:00 udevd --daemon
  root       880  0.0  0.0  17044   860 ?        S<   Nov24   0:00 udevd --daemon
  root       881  0.0  0.0  17044   864 ?        S<   Nov24   0:00 udevd --daemon
  root       882  0.0  0.0  17044   864 ?        S<   Nov24   0:00 udevd --daemon
  root       884  0.0  0.0  17044   868 ?        S<   Nov24   0:00 udevd --daemon
  root       887  0.0  0.0  17044   868 ?        S<   Nov24   0:00 udevd --daemon
  root       890  0.0  0.0  17044   872 ?        S<   Nov24   0:00 udevd --daemon
  root       893  0.0  0.0  17044   872 ?        S<   Nov24   0:00 udevd --daemon
  root       894  0.0  0.0  17044   876 ?        S<   Nov24   0:00 udevd --daemon
  root       895  0.0  0.0  17044   876 ?        S<   Nov24   0:00 udevd --daemon
  root       897  0.0  0.0  17044   880 ?        S<   Nov24   0:00 udevd --daemon
  root       898  0.0  0.0  17044   880 ?        S<   Nov24   0:00 udevd --daemon
  root       900  0.0  0.0  17044   880 ?        S<   Nov24   0:00 udevd --daemon
  root       903  0.0  0.0  17044   884 ?        S<   Nov24   0:00 udevd --daemon
  root       906  0.0  0.0  17044   884 ?        S<   Nov24   0:00 udevd --daemon
  root       908  0.0  0.0  17044   888 ?        S<   Nov24   0:00 udevd --daemon
  root       909  0.0  0.0  17044   800 ?        S<   Nov24   0:00 udevd --daemon
  root       911  0.0  0.0  17044   808 ?        S<   Nov24   0:00 udevd --daemon
  root       912  0.0  0.0  17044   920 ?        S<   Nov24   0:00 udevd --daemon
  root       915  0.0  0.0  17044   920 ?        S<   Nov24   0:00 udevd --daemon
  root       916  0.0  0.0  17044   880 ?        S<   Nov24   0:00 udevd --daemon
  root       919  0.0  0.0  17044   884 ?        S<   Nov24   0:00 udevd --daemon
  root       921  0.0  0.0  17044   884 ?        S<   Nov24   0:00 udevd --daemon
  root       925  0.0  0.0  17044   884 ?        S<   Nov24   0:00 udevd --daemon
  root       948  0.0  0.0  17044   892 ?        S<   Nov24   0:00 udevd --daemon
  root       955  0.0  0.0  17168   936 ?        S<   Nov24   0:00 udevd --daemon
  root       957  0.0  0.0  17172   952 ?        S<   Nov24   0:00 udevd --daemon
  root       958  0.0  0.0  17172   956 ?        S<   Nov24   0:00 udevd --daemon
  root       959  0.0  0.0  17176   992 ?        S<   Nov24   0:00 udevd --daemon
  root       964  0.0  0.0  17176   892 ?        S<   Nov24   0:00 udevd --daemon
  root       968  0.0  0.0  17176   964 ?        S<   Nov24   0:00 udevd --daemon
  root       971  0.0  0.0  17176   960 ?        S<   Nov24   0:00 udevd --daemon
  root       976  0.0  0.0  17176   980 ?        S<   Nov24   0:00 udevd --daemon
  root       980  0.0  0.0  17176   976 ?        S<   Nov24   0:00 udevd --daemon
  root       982  0.0  0.0  17176   980 ?        S<   Nov24   0:00 udevd --daemon
  root      1060  0.0  0.0  17176   912 ?        S<   Nov24   0:00 udevd --daemon
  root      1091  0.0  0.0  17176   892 ?        S<   Nov24   0:00 udevd --daemon
  root      1092  0.0  0.0  17176   912 ?        S<   Nov24   0:00 udevd --daemon
  root      1097  0.0  0.0  17176   892 ?        S<   Nov24   0:00 udevd --daemon
  root      1100  0.0  0.0  17176   912 ?        S<   Nov24   0:00 udevd --daemon
  root      1105  0.0  0.0  17176   892 ?        S<   Nov24   0:00 udevd --daemon
  root      1106  0.0  0.0  17176   912 ?        S<   Nov24   0:00 udevd --daemon
  root      1111  0.0  0.0  17176   892 ?        S<   Nov24   0:00 udevd --daemon
  root      1696  0.0  0.0  12636   720 ?        S    Nov24   0:01 upstart-udev-bridge --daemon
  root      8662  0.0  0.0   3912   532 ?        S<   11:44   0:00 /lib/udev/watershed sh -c /sbin/lvm vgscan; /sbin/lvm vgchange -a y
  root      8872  0.0  0.0   3912   520 ?        S<   11:45   0:00 /lib/udev/watershed sh -c /sbin/lvm vgscan; /sbin/lvm vgchange -a y

  1)
  lsb_release -rd
  Description:	Ubuntu 9.10
  Release:	9.10
  Linux xxx 2.6.31-15-server #50-Ubuntu SMP Tue Nov 10 15:50:36 UTC 2009 x86_64 GNU/Linux
  Linux xxx 2.6.31-14-server #48-Ubuntu SMP Fri Oct 16 15:07:34 UTC 2009 x86_64 GNU/Linux

  2) The version of the package you are using
  apt-cache policy udev
  udev:
    Installé : 147~-6.1
    Candidat : 147~-6.1
   Table de version :
   *** 147~-6.1 0
          500 http://archive.ubuntu.com karmic-updates/main Packages
          100 /var/lib/dpkg/status
       147~-6 0
          500 http://archive.ubuntu.com karmic/main Packages

  3) What you expected to happen
  few udev -daemon

  4) What happened instead
  too much udev --daemon and a io Denial of service because of the heavy launch of lvscan vgchange




More information about the foundations-bugs mailing list